java实现条形码 刷新页面条形码改变 有的扫描无法识别 请问怎么解决

http://www.iteye.com/topic/255428 用的这个方法实现的条形码显示 但在页面显示的 有时候第一次生成或者刷新页面生成的条形码无法识别 页面的代码什么都是一样的 在页面查看源码是一样的 请求地址都是一样的 刷新页面 显示的条形码不一样 请问有人遇到过吗 怎么解决啊.

该回复引自免费微信小程序-皆我百晓生:


这个问题可能是由于生成条形码的算法或者生成的数据不一致导致的。可以尝试以下几种解决方法:

  1. 确保生成条形码的算法和数据是一致的:检查生成条形码的代码,确保每次生成条形码时使用的算法和数据是一致的。可以使用固定的数据或者使用时间戳等动态数据来生成条形码。

  2. 检查条形码生成的环境:检查生成条形码的环境是否有变化,例如操作系统、Java版本、依赖库等。确保每次生成条形码时的环境是一致的。

  3. 检查条形码生成的参数:检查生成条形码时使用的参数是否有变化,例如条形码的宽度、高度、颜色等。确保每次生成条形码时的参数是一致的。

  4. 使用其他的条形码生成方法:如果以上方法都无法解决问题,可以尝试使用其他的条形码生成方法或者库来生成条形码。可以搜索一些常用的条形码生成库,例如ZXing、Barbecue等。

希望以上方法能够帮助您解决问题。如果问题仍然存在,请提供更多的详细信息,以便我们能够更好地帮助您解决问题。